Companies and investors may need to return billions in funds paid by FTX
The collapse of FTX Group may not yet be the end of its contagious spread, as clawback provisions could force business and investors to return billions of dollars paid in the months leading up to the crypto exchange's collapse, an insolvency attorney told Cointelegraph.

Bahamas regulator holds FTX assets pending delivery to customers, creditors
The Securities Commission of the Bahamas said on Thursday that it is holding FTX assets worth $3.5 billion based on market pricing at the time of transfer on a temporary basis to deliver them to customers and creditors who own them.

Alameda wallets funnel over $1.7M via crypto mixers overnight
30 cryptocurrency wallets linked to Alameda Research, the bankrupt sister company of crypto exchange FTX, became active on Dec. 28 following four weeks of inactivity. These wallets swapped and mixed over $1.7 million worth of crypto assets through various crypto-mixing services.

Bankman-Fried may enter plea in NY federal court next week before Judge Lewis Kaplan
Former FTX CEO Sam Bankman-Fried is scheduled to appear in court on the afternoon of Jan. 3 to enter a plea on two counts of wire fraud and six counts of conspiracy against him in relation to the collapse of the FTX cryptocurrency exchange, Reuters reported Dec. 28 citing court records. Bankman-Fried will appear before District Judge Lewis Kaplan in Manhattan.

US Department of Justice Launches Investigation Into $370 Million FTX Hack
As the US authorities continue their investigation into the sudden collapse of major crypto exchange FTX, federal prosecutors are probing an alleged hack that allowed cyber criminals to steal assets worth more than $370 million from the platform hours after it filed for bankruptcy.

FTX customers file class-action lawsuit to get priority reparations
While the government agencies are queuing to sue the FTX and its founder Sam Bankman-Fried, the group of former customers made an effort to get their money back first. A class lawsuit initiated by four individuals demands priority access to frozen funds of the company for its customers, not investors.
